How long does it take to complete a Online Education degree in Dobbs Ferry, NY ?
Online Education degree durations in Dobbs Ferry, NY vary by level and study pace. For an associate’s degree, most full-time students complete the program in about two years, while flexible online scheduling provides an advantage for working adults. Bachelor’s degree programs typically require four full years of study, though accelerated tracks exist that allow highly motivated graduates to finish in three years. Master’s degrees in education usually span 18 to 24 months, with some part-time options that extend the duration to suit personal and professional commitments.
Key points include:• Associate degrees: Approximately 2 years of study, focusing on core teaching principles and classroom management techniques.• Bachelor’s degrees: Traditionally 4 years, with accelerated options shortening this to 3 years through intensive course loads.• Master’s degrees: Around 18–24 months, integrating research projects, comprehensive coursework, and dynamic online feedback sessions.

What financial aid is available to Online Education degree students in Dobbs Ferry, NY ?
Education degree students in Dobbs Ferry enjoy an impressive financial aid landscape that significantly reduces the cost of pursuing an online education. With 97% of these students benefiting from financial assistance, the support system here is robust and tailored to help aspiring educators succeed. Options available include:
• Federal Grants and Scholarships – Programs like the Federal Pell Grant reduce upfront tuition expenses. Many institutions also offer merit-based scholarships specifically aimed at Education majors, ensuring that financial obstacles do not hinder academic progression.
• TEACH Grant – A specialized initiative administered by the U.S. Department of Education, the TEACH Grant supports students who commit to teaching in high-need fields. This grant not only provides financial relief but also instills a sense of purpose, as one graduate recalled how receiving this grant motivated them to serve underserved communities and reinforced their commitment to the profession.
• Federal Student Loans – Both subsidized and unsubsidized loans are available with competitive interest rates and flexible repayment options. Several graduates shared personal experiences where affordable loans allowed them to cover tuition costs while they balanced rigorous online coursework with part-time work.
• State and Institutional Aid – Local institutions in Dobbs Ferry, renowned for their Education programs, offer tailored state-specific scholarships and grants. Graduates from these programs have expressed gratitude for such aids, citing them as instrumental in making quality education accessible despite financial limitations.
• Work-Study Programs – These initiatives enable students to earn an income while studying. A number of graduates fondly recall how work-study opportunities helped them manage day-to-day expenses without detracting from their academic focus.

Accreditation and State Certification
Choosing an accredited online Education program guarantees your credential is recognized by the New York State Education Department (NYSED) and prepares you for initial teaching certification. When evaluating programs, look for:
Regional accreditation by the Middle States Commission on Higher Education (MSCHE)
Specialized accreditation from the Council for the Accreditation of Educator Preparation (CAEP)
NYSED-approved teacher preparation pathway, including the required student-teaching component
Accreditation also eases credit transfer and eligibility for federal financial aid. For flexible accredited options, consider a self-paced online college that aligns with NYSED requirements.

What are the emerging niches within the Education field?
• Digital Instructional Design and EdTech Integration: With rapid advances in artificial intelligence, virtual reality, and personalized learning platforms, institutions are rethinking course development. This niche offers online educators the opportunity to create adaptive curricula that meet individual student needs. According to a recent EDUCAUSE report, schools incorporating these cutting-edge technologies see engagement rates improve by nearly 30 percent. However, increased reliance on digital tools also necessitates significant initial investments and ongoing technical training.
• Micro-Credentials and Competency-Based Education: Rising demand for flexible, career-focused learning is fueling the expansion of short-term certifications and competency-based programs. These formats allow students to demonstrate mastery through skills verification rather than traditional credit hours. The American Council on Education notes that nearly 60 percent of employers now value demonstrable competencies over degrees. While this approach fosters rapid skill development and industry alignment, challenges involve standardization and ensuring consistent academic rigor.
• Global Online Collaboration and Cross-Cultural Learning: As international connectivity strengthens, online education is increasingly emphasizing global partnerships and virtual exchange platforms. Programs now incorporate collaborative projects that connect students from Dobbs Ferry, NY, with peers around the globe. This approach not only broadens cultural perspectives but also fosters real-world communication skills. Data from the Online Learning Consortium indicate that institutions offering international components consistently report higher satisfaction rates; however, time zone differences and varying educational standards present logistical challenges.
• Education Data Analytics and Learning Outcome Optimization: The proliferation of digital classrooms has paved the way for robust data collection andanalysis, enabling educators to refine teaching methods based on real-time feedback and trends. Institutions integrating data analytics tools report improvements in student performance and more personalized learning experiences. Despite these benefits, experts caution that effective implementation relies on both technological infrastructure and trained personnel, making initial adaptation a critical and sometimes costly hurdle.
